## 🔧 Why This Fixes Architecture Errors
|
||||
|
||||
**Problem**: The original presets used `CMAKE_OSX_ARCHITECTURES: "x86_64;arm64"` which forced CMake to build universal binaries. This caused issues because:
|
||||
- Dependencies like Abseil tried to use x86 SSE instructions (`-msse4.1`)
|
||||
- These instructions don't exist on ARM64 processors
|
||||
- Build failed with "unsupported option '-msse4.1' for target 'arm64-apple-darwin'"
|
||||
|
||||
**Solution**: The new ARM64-only presets use `CMAKE_OSX_ARCHITECTURES: "arm64"` which:
|
||||
- ✅ Only targets ARM64 architecture
|
||||
- ✅ Prevents x86-specific instruction usage
|
||||
- ✅ Uses ARM64 optimizations instead
|
||||
- ✅ Builds much faster (no cross-compilation)
|

## 📋 Available Presets
|
||||
|
||||
| Preset Name | Architecture | Purpose | ROM Tests |
|
||||
|-------------|-------------|---------|-----------|
|
||||
| `macos-dev` | ARM64 only | Development | ✅ Enabled |
|
||||
| `macos-debug` | ARM64 only | Debug builds | ❌ Disabled |
|
||||
| `macos-release` | ARM64 only | Release builds | ❌ Disabled |
|
||||
| `macos-debug-universal` | Universal | Distribution debug | ❌ Disabled |
|
||||
| `macos-release-universal` | Universal | Distribution release | ❌ Disabled |
|

## 🔍 Troubleshooting
|
||||
|
||||
If you still get architecture errors:
|
||||
1. **Clean completely**: `rm -rf build`
|
||||
2. **Check preset**: Ensure you're using an ARM64 preset (not universal)
|
||||
3. **Verify configuration**: Check that `CMAKE_OSX_ARCHITECTURES` shows only `arm64`
|
||||
|
||||
```bash
|
||||
# Verify architecture setting
|
||||
cmake --preset macos-debug
|
||||
grep -A 5 -B 5 "CMAKE_OSX_ARCHITECTURES" build/CMakeCache.txt
|
||||
```
|
||||
|
||||
## 📝 Notes
|
||||
|
||||
- **ARM64 presets**: Fast builds, no architecture conflicts
|
||||
- **Universal presets**: Slower builds, for distribution only
|
||||
- **Deployment target**: ARM64 presets use macOS 11.0+ (when Apple Silicon was introduced)
|
||||
- **Universal presets**: Still support macOS 10.15+ for backward compatibility
|
